Environmental Manager Jobs in Sacramento, CA
An Environmental Manager in the environmental industry is responsible for developing, implementing, and monitoring environmental strategies, policies, and programs that promote sustainable development. They conduct environmental audits and assessments, identify and reduce environmental risks, and manage the development of environmental programs. They also ensure compliance with environmental legislation and keep abreast of changes in environmental standards and legislation. Their objective is to control the impact of an organization's operations on the environment, ensuring legal and corporate environmental obligations are met, and reducing carbon footprint.
Important skills for this role include excellent project management skills, strong knowledge of environmental legislation, excellent verbal and written communication skills, and the ability to influence and negotiate. They should ideally hold a degree in environmental science, environmental engineering, or a related field, and professional certifications like Certified Environmental Professional (CEP) or Certified Professional Environmental Auditor (CPEA) can be advantageous. Prior roles that could lead to becoming an Environmental Manager could include Environmental Officer, Environmental Consultant, or Environmental Analyst.
